Subaru Plant Indiana: Everything You Need to Know

Nestled in the heart of Indiana, the Subaru of Indiana Automotive (SIA) plant represents a significant chapter in the story of both American manufacturing and the Subaru brand. Located in Lafayette, this facility is not merely an assembly line; it is a dynamic ecosystem where precision engineering meets a unique corporate philosophy. As the only Subaru plant in the United States, it serves as the primary production hub for the North American market, churning out vehicles that embody the brand's signature symmetry, safety, and all-weather capability. The story of this plant is one of evolution, community integration, and a steadfast commitment to quality that resonates from the factory floor to the showroom.

The Genesis and Evolution of a Modern Factory

When the plant first opened its doors in 1989, it was a bold wager on the American heartland by a Japanese automaker. Initially producing the Subaru Legacy, the facility has undergone multiple expansions and retooling phases to keep pace with market demands and technological advancements. The introduction of the Subaru Forester marked a pivotal moment, establishing Lafayette as the birthplace of this wildly popular crossover. Years later, the addition of the Subaru Ascent, a three-row midsize SUV, demonstrated the plant's agility and capacity for growth. This continuous adaptation has allowed the facility to remain relevant, transitioning from a two-model operation to a multi-vehicle powerhouse that supplies vehicles to satisfy diverse customer needs across the continent.

Beyond the Line: A Culture of Safety and Sustainability

What truly sets the Subaru of Indiana plant apart is its holistic approach to manufacturing, extending far beyond the final inspection stage. Safety is not just a protocol here; it is ingrained in the factory's DNA, reflected in an injury rate that consistently outperforms industry averages. This focus on well-being extends to the environment, where the plant has implemented remarkable initiatives. A state-of-the-art paint shop minimizes volatile organic compounds (VOCs), while a comprehensive recycling program ensures that waste is repurposed rather than discarded. The installation of a massive solar panel array on the factory roof is a testament to Subaru's commitment to renewable energy, showcasing a model of sustainable industrial operation that aligns with the eco-conscious values of its vehicles.

Economic and Community Impact

The presence of the Subaru plant has been a transformative force for the Greater Lafayette area. It is a major economic engine, creating high-quality jobs not only on the assembly line but also in engineering, logistics, and supply chain management. The plant's philosophy of "Just in Time" production fosters deep, collaborative relationships with a robust network of regional suppliers, strengthening the local industrial base. Subaru of Indiana actively engages with the community through sponsorships of local schools, charities, and cultural events, solidifying its role as a dedicated neighbor. This symbiotic relationship between the manufacturer and the community has created a stable, thriving economic landscape that benefits the entire region.
